There are several synonyms that can be used for the phrase "stepped the gas." One possible alternative is "pressed the accelerator," which is a more formal way of describing the action of accelerating a vehicle. Another synonym is "floored it," which refers to the act of fully depressing the gas pedal to increase speed quickly. "Revved the engine" is another option, which emphasizes the sound and power of the engine as the vehicle accelerates. "Gun it" is a more slangy expression that conveys a sense of urgency or excitement, as if the driver is racing or trying to escape quickly. Ultimately, the choice of synonym will depend on the context and tone of the sentence.

What are the opposite words for stepped the gas?

The antonyms for the phrase "stepped the gas" are "eased off the gas" or "slowed down." These phrases indicate a decrease in speed or a reduction in the amount of pressure applied to the gas pedal. Other antonyms could include "braked," "halted," or "stopped." These words all suggest a complete cessation of acceleration or motion. It is important to use the appropriate antonym based on the context of the situation. For instance, if you are driving at a high speed, it may be more appropriate to ease off the gas rather than abruptly stopping or breaking.
